vökkän

Westrobothnian

Alternative forms

Etymology

From Old Norse *vœkna, *œkna, from the pret. stage *wôk-. Compare vöytj.

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): [ʋø̀kʰʲːe̞ɳ]
    Rhymes: -ø̀kːɛn

Verb

vökkän (preterite vökknä)

  1. (intransitive) to wake up[1]
